MBRS230LT3
Surface Mount
Schottky Power Rectifier
SMB Power Surface Mount Package
metal−to−silicon power rectifier. Features epitaxial construction with
oxide passivation and metal overlay contact. Ideally suited for low
voltage, high frequency switching power supplies; free wheeling
diodes and polarity protection diodes.
